Plane and The Package
Suppose a plane moving along with a constant speed at an elevated height above the Earth's surface. Within the course of its flight, the plane drops a package from its luggage compartment. What will be the path of the package and whereas will it be along with respect to the plane? And how can the motion of the package be described? The animation below depicts such a condition.
